    Abstract: The present application discloses a protective film of electronic terminal configured to be attached to an electronic terminal mounted with a camera and protect a screen of the electronic terminal. The protective film of electronic terminal includes a protective film body and a shielding member. The protective film body is defined with an avoidance hole and an accommodating cavity. The avoidance hole is for avoiding the camera when the protective film body is attached to the electronic terminal and in communication with the accommodating cavity. The shielding member is movably arranged in the accommodating cavity for shielding or not shielding the camera.

    Abstract: Disclosed is a hooking device of a VR data cable, configured to hang the VR data cable, including a buffer, a hang assembly, and an adjustment assembly. The buffer is hung on a hook of a ceiling. The hang assembly is configured to hang the VR data cable. One end of the adjustment assembly is connected to the buffer, and the other end of the adjustment assembly is connected to the hang assembly, and the adjustment assembly adjusts a hang height of the VR data cable through elastic expansion and contraction.

    Abstract: The present disclosure provides a display substrate, a display panel and a display device. The display substrate includes a base substrate and at least one layer formed on the base substrate, and the layer is formed with an alignment mark, which includes a dot array composed of a plurality of dots. With such dot array composed of the plurality of dots, a step or height difference between the alignment mark and portions of the layer around the alignment mark can be reduced, and adverse influence on the rubbing alignment caused by alignment mark can be reduced or eliminated, thereby reducing or eliminating rubbing Mura in the region where the alignment mark is located.

    Abstract: An array substrate, a method of manufacturing the array substrate, and a display device are disclosed, for eliminating white Mura defects generated during the Cell process. The method comprises steps of: forming a display area and a non-display area on a substrate, a circuit bonding area being arranged within the non-display area; forming an alignment film within the display area through a patterning process; forming, through a patterning process, a transparent protection layer at least in a portion of the non-display area other than the circuit bonding area; and forming, through a rubbing-imprinting process, a plurality of lines having the same orientation on a surface of the alignment film, for an ordered arrangement of liquid crystal molecules, wherein a surface height of the transparent protection layer is lower than or equal to a surface height of the alignment film.

    Abstract: The embodiments of the present disclosure provide a liquid crystal cell, a method for manufacturing the liquid crystal cell and a display panel. The method for manufacturing the liquid crystal cell comprises: forming a fixed retaining wall structure on a first substrate, at least a part of the fixed retaining wall structure being used for forming a border of the liquid crystal cell; injecting liquid crystal into the retaining wall structure; forming a first pure heat curing adhesive on a second substrate for sealing the border of the liquid crystal cell; performing cell aligning to the first substrate and the second substrate, thereby aligning the retaining wall structure on the first substrate with the first pure heat curing adhesive on the second substrate; and performing heat curing to the first pure heat curing adhesive, thereby sealing the border of the liquid crystal cell.

    Abstract: The present invention provides a display substrate, a mother substrate for display substrates and a display device. The display substrate comprises a display area and a non-display area surrounding the display area, wherein an alignment layer is disposed in the display area and the non-display area. In the display substrate according to the present invention, by providing the same pattern of alignment layer in both of the non-display area and the display area of the display substrate, the Mura defect caused by the difference of surface roughness between the display area and the non-display area of the display substrate may be significantly reduced, and a large amount of small foreign matters gathered due to the rubbing between the rubbing cloth and metal residuals may also be significantly reduced. Therefore, the yield of production and the quality of products may be improved.
